Tibial Hemimelia


Tibial hemimelia is a rare congenital malformation in which the tibia (the largest bone in the leg) is partially or completely absent. This causes shortening of the leg and can lead to several other deformities, such as knee instability and clubfoot.

Tibial hemimelia is a congenital defect that predominantly affects the development of the main bone of the leg, the tibia.

It differs from fibular hemimelia in which the lateral leg bone, the fibula, is mainly involved.

What is tibial hemimelia?

Tibial hemimelia develops during pregnancy and is present at birth and is therefore a congenital deficieny.

It is a condition with highly variable severity, from very mild to very serious.

The tibia bone can be mildly affected with mild dysplasia or deformity, or more severely affected, with significant shortening or complete absence of the tibia (tibial agenesis).

Unfortunately, in tibial hemimelia, not only the bone is affected but also the other structures of the leg (joints, ligaments, muscles, vessels, etc.) and the foot.

A very important factor in defining the severity of tibial hemimelia is the involvement of the knee and ankle joints. Involvement can vary greatly, from minimally involved joints to laxity or instability of the knee or ankle that can be corrected through surgery, to severe malformations for which adequate function cannot be expected and one must be content with stable support of the limb in a functional position.

At the foot and ankle level, the involvement in cases of tibial hemimelia can be highly variable, from well-shaped feet to more or less severe cases of absent toes and metatarsals, to severe malformations of the ankle.

Tibial hemimelia may be associated with a foot deviation typical of congenital clubfoot.

Treatment of tibial hemimelia

Treatment of tibial hemimelia requires experienced centers. The treatment plan must take into account various aspects of the condition, especially:

  • limb shortening (involving one or more procedures to restore limb length)
  • problems of the knee and ankle joints, performing procedures to provide adequate stability and movement in the axis deviations.
